Job Description:
Description Summary: The Application System Analyst Senior
serves as a liaison between system end-users (customers),
operational leaders, additional support resources and vendors to
design, build and optimize their assigned applications in a timely
and high-quality manner. The Systems Analyst Senior will provide
application support and optimization. They work closely with the
Service Desk to assist in responding to service requests. The
Application System Analyst Senior must be able to analyze business
issues/requirements and workflows and apply their application
knowledge to meet operational and organizational needs. Project
implementation responsibilities include collaborating with
customers contributing to the analysis, testing, and documentation
and implementation of medium to high complexity activities of
assigned software. This position must possess sufficient detailed
healthcare knowledge and systems expertise to implement medium to
high complexity assigned application with minimal guidance. The
Associate must be a self-motivated individual with exceptional
communication and interpersonal skills and the ability to work well
in team environments. Responsibilities: Analyze, develop, test,
